Abstract
La deshidrogenación oxidativa de parafinas ligeras, tal como etano, a temperaturas moderadas (< 500ºC) para producir etileno sin la formación de productos secundarios como ácido acético y/u otros hidrocarburos oxigenados, es lograda usando catalizadores multimetálicos libres de teluro, poseyendo la fase ortorrómbica M1 y otras estructuras cristalinas que tienen una función importante en la obtención de los catalizadores de alto rendimiento para la deshidrogenación oxidativa del etano a etileno. Tales catalizadores se prepararon usando métodos térmicos e hidrotérmicos.
